What is QuickBooks error 6143?

QuickBooks error 6143 is generally encountered due to malfunction in the company files. QuickBooks error 6143 can also be seen when system files are corrupted. This error appears with an error message and the window will crash. Most prominent factor that results in the occurrence of the QuickBooks error 6143 is damages or deleted windows registry files.

What are the causes for the occurrence of QuickBooks error 6143

  • Corrupted entries in the windows system file.
  • Incomplete Quickbooks installation.
  • Bank reconnects when there is a new credit card.
  • Damaged window system files.

How to Resolve QuickBooks Error 6143

Method 1: By opening a sample company file 

  • You need to open a sample file in the no company open window. 
  • From the list of sample company files select a file. 
  • Proceed to open the file locally.

Method 2: By configuring the antivirus. 

  • Quickbooks’ communication might be blocked by antivirus or firewall ports. 
  • You have to configure the firewall ports. 
  • You need to set up an exception for Quickbooks to the antivirus.

Method 3: Closing all the QuickBooks processes. 

  • Login to your system as admin. 
  • Press Ctrl+shift+esc and the task manager will be displayed.
  • Proceed to the user tab and then to the show processes for all users. 
  • You need to close all the Quickbooks related tasks, for this you need to press End task.

Method 4: By opening the company file locally. 

  • Open the folder with the company file
  • See for the having QB extension and right click on the file and choose the option of copy. 
  • Paste this file on Desktop. 
  • Press the ctrl key and open the Quickbooks and reach no company open window. 
  • Then you need to open or restore the existing company and close all the Quickbooks processes. 

Method 5: Configuring firewall ports

If in case the company file is being blocked by the firewall or  antivirus settings. It is required that you make changes in their settings and add QuickBooks to the exception list of windows firewalls.
